What Do You Think?

1/28/2022

0 Comments

 
Picture
I bet your mind is constantly working...I know mine is! Our minds    are meant to think...and think, and think. Back in the day it kept us from getting eaten by monstrous wild animals!

But we don't need to be in survival mode any longer (I know, sometimes just grocery shopping feels like an act of survival).

Our thoughts often feel uncontrollable, random, and surprising (where did that come from all these years later?) but trust me, our minds CAN be redirected, and more importantly, need to be.

I'm not talking about clearing the mind or avoiding thoughts that pop in, that's virtually impossible.
But thoughts do trigger emotions, and those emotions have a profound effect on our mental, physical and spiritual well-being, both positively and negatively.

We can't control when a thought arrives (and sometimes they are truly inspiring, so notice them!), but we can decide- purposely choose- where to direct our focus.
We can choose to hop off the hamster wheel at any time.

Here are some tricks I use for myself and my clients when a thought or a memory starts circling in the brain, evoking strong emotions:

~Ask yourself, "Is this something I need to address?" meaning, is there an action or apology that needs to occur?
~If yes, consider how and when to take such action.
~If no, then acknowledge the emotion around it: "Wow, that was a sad moment," or "I regret that decision now."
(We are so wired to recall the uncomfortable or lower frequency emotions (survival mode) that those become the frequent flyers).

If and when that thought continues, redirect yourself with something from your toolbox.
Your toolbox is a collection of activities designed by you that will distract you from the circling thoughts:

~A playlist
~Exercise or a walk
~Meditation/prayer
~Chatting with an uplifting friend who can help put that emotion into perspective
~Working
~A fun movie
~Cooking
~Dancing
~Reading
~Volunteering
~Organizing/decluttering
~Creating ANYTHING
~Time with pets

Put that survival thought in its place. If it's not there to give you an action, then it's not worth spending any more emotional energy on it. Sometimes it takes a bit of practice, and that's ok, be gentle with yourself. But habits can be broken, and this one is freeing!

Our job now is to move forward uncovering our health, purpose, connections, strength, passion and loves, and not spend any more time than necessary in survival thoughts.
